Karen (Japanese: カリン Karin) is a master Template:Type2 Trainer and member of the Johto Elite Four.

In the games

In the Pokémon Gold, Silver, and Crystal, Karen is the fourth and final member of the Elite Four. She must be defeated before facing Lance, the League Champion.

Karen prefers Template:Type2 Pokémon because she likes the bad-boy image and dark power they portray.

In the Pokémon Special manga

Karen, along with Will, Blue, Silver, Chermaine, and Keane, is one of the children kidnapped by the Mask of Ice and raised to be his servants. Karen was one of the leaders of the new Team Rocket formed in Johto.

After the Mask of Ice was defeated, Karen formed an alliance with Bruno, Will, and Koga; the four of them all ex-members of various criminal organizations.

Trivia

Names

Language Name Reference to
Japanese カリン (Karin) From 花梨, a Burmese Rosewood.
English, Italian, Spanish Karen Almost an anagram of darken, similar to Japanese name.
French Marion It contains the word noir (black) backwards.
German Melanie Derived from the ancient Greek word μέλας/melas, meaning "black" or "dark". It's also similar to melancholie (melancholy), which itself comes from the Greek μελαγχολία/melancholia, black bile. The Greeks thought that an overabundance of black bile made people depressed.
